- Fixed an issue that involves OSD volume and brightness bars breaking when volume amplification is enabled and the volume is pushed over 100%
- Added missing osdMaxValue peoperty to support volume >100%
- Replaced hardcoded maximumValue with dynamic osdMaxValue
